SMOKY CHICKEN SALAD



Smoky Chicken Salad image

Lightly smoked breasts make a delicious chicken salad for sandwiches or served with lettuce and fruit. Picture depicts chicken before mayonnaise was added for clarity.

Provided by MadMax

Categories     Salad

Time 1h30m

Yield 20

Number Of Ingredients 7

5 pounds chicken breasts
2 tablespoons ground black pepper
1 tablespoon celery salt
1 pound celery, diced
1 medium red onion, diced
1 teaspoon caraway seeds
30 ounces mayonnaise

Steps:

  • Boil chicken breasts in a pot filled with water until no longer pink in the centers and juices run clear, about 40 minutes.
  • While chicken finishes boiling, preheat an outdoor charcoal grill for medium-high heat and lightly oil the grate. Place approximately 10 coals off to one side and light; coals are ready when they have some white dust.
  • Add hickory chips to a container or on aluminum foil on top of coals. Place chicken breasts onto the preheated grill as far away from the heat as possible.
  • Smoke chicken just until a light smoke is apparent, no more than 15 minutes. Transfer chicken to a plate to cool, about 10 minutes.
  • Dice each chicken breast; sprinkle with pepper and celery salt. Place diced celery and red onion in a large bowl; add chicken 3 breasts at a time, sprinkling with 1 pinch caraway seeds and mixing well after each addition. Stir in mayonnaise. Cover and refrigerate until ready to serve.

SMOKY BBQ CHICKEN SALAD



Smoky BBQ Chicken Salad image

Prize-Winning Recipe 2009! Barbecue sauce is the secret ingredient that adds smoky flavor to a hearty chicken salad.

Provided by Betty Crocker Kitchens

Categories     Entree

Time 25m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 box Betty Crocker™ Suddenly Salad® ranch & bacon pasta salad mix
1/2 cup frozen corn
1/4 cup mayonnaise
1/4 cup barbecue sauce
2 cups shredded rotisserie chicken
1 cup cherry or grape tomatoes, halved
12 butter lettuce leaves
4 medium green onions, chopped (1/4 cup)

Steps:

  • Empty Pasta mix into 3-quart saucepan 2/3 full of boiling water. Gently boil uncovered 12 minutes, stirring occasionally, adding corn during last 2 minutes of cooking.
  • Drain pasta and corn; rinse with cold water. Shake to drain well.
  • In large bowl, stir together Seasoning mix, mayonnaise and barbecue sauce. Stir in pasta, corn, chicken and tomatoes. Line serving plate with lettuce leaves. Top with salad mixture; sprinkle with green onions. Serve immediately, or cover and refrigerate 1 hour to chill.

SMOKED CHICKEN SALAD



Smoked Chicken Salad image

With grilling and smoking season coming on, it's nice to have a deliciously different way to use some leftover smoked chicken. The great smoky flavor comes through the simple dressing, and the sweet taste of red grapes complements it nicely. Serve over lettuce for a stand alone salad, or use in a sandwich, if you prefer.

Provided by Bibi

Categories     BBQ & Grilled Chicken Salads

Time 15m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 9

2 cups chopped leftover smoked chicken
⅔ cup chopped celery
½ cup halved seedless red grapes
¼ cup chopped pecans
3 medium scallions, white and green parts, chopped
½ cup mayonnaise
1 teaspoon raspberry vinegar
½ teaspoon ground paprika
freshly ground black pepper to taste

Steps:

  • Combine chicken, celery, grapes, pecans, and scallions in a medium bowl.
  • Stir mayonnaise, vinegar, paprika, and pepper together in a small bowl until well blended. Pour over chicken mixture and stir until well combined.
  • Serve immediately or refrigerate until ready to serve, up to 2 days.
